Let A and B be the 2 × 2 real matrices A =

 a −b b a 

, B =

 λ 0 1 λ



.

Show that eA = ea

 cos b − sin b sin b cos b



, eB = eλ

 1 0 1 1 

.

(Hints: Note that 2 × 2 matrices of the form  a −b b a are isomorphic to the complex numbers under the correspondence  a −b b a

↔ a + bi.

For the second case write B = λI + C.)
